Can I use a mop to clean my hardwood floors?

Yes, you can use a mop to clean your hardwood floors. However, it is important to use the right type of mop and cleaning solution to avoid damaging your floors. It is recommended to use a microfiber mop as it is gentle on the hardwood floors and can effectively pick up dirt and debris. Avoid using a traditional string mop as it can leave excess water on your floors and cause damage. Additionally, it is important to use a cleaning solution that is specifically designed for hardwood floors. Using water alone or harsh chemicals can cause damage to your floors. Be sure to follow the manufacturer's instructions and avoid using too much water when mopping your floors as excess water can seep into the floorboards and cause warping or damage. With proper care and maintenance, your hardwood floors can remain beautiful and last for years to come.

Can I use vinegar to clean my hardwood floors?

Yes, you can use vinegar to clean hardwood floors, but with some precautions. Vinegar is a natural and non-toxic cleaner that can effectively remove dirt and grime from hardwood floors. However, it is important to dilute the vinegar with water and never apply it directly to the floor, as it can damage the wood's finish. A good ratio is to mix one cup of white vinegar with one gallon of warm water. Also, avoid using vinegar on waxed or oiled hardwood floors, as it can strip away the protective coating. Instead, use a cleaner that is specifically designed for waxed or oiled floors. Additionally, always test the diluted vinegar solution on a small, inconspicuous area of the floor before cleaning the entire surface. This will help you ensure that the solution does not cause any discoloration or damage to the wood.

How can I protect my hardwood floors from future damage?

Hardwood floors are a beautiful and valuable investment in any home, but they can be susceptible to damage over time. Fortunately, there are several steps you can take to protect your floors and keep them looking great for years to come.

First and foremost, it's important to keep your floors clean and free of debris. Regular sweeping and mopping can help prevent scratches and scuffs caused by dirt and grit. Be sure to use a soft-bristled broom and a cleaner that's approved for use on hardwood floors.

Another way to protect your floors is by using area rugs and doormats. Place mats at entryways and high-traffic areas to trap dirt and moisture before it can be tracked onto your floors. Area rugs can also help prevent scratches and dents caused by furniture.

Finally, be mindful of how you move furniture and other heavy objects across your floors. Use felt pads or furniture glides to prevent scratches, and avoid dragging anything across the floor.

By following these tips, you can help protect your hardwood floors and keep them looking beautiful for years to come.

How often should I clean and shine my hardwood floors?

The frequency of cleaning and shining your hardwood floors depends on the level of foot traffic in your home. Generally, it is recommended that you clean your hardwood floors at least once a week. However, if you have pets or children who are constantly running around or you frequently entertain guests, you may need to clean them more often.

In terms of shining, it is not necessary to do it as frequently as cleaning. You can shine your hardwood floors once every few months or as needed to restore their luster. Over-shining can cause a buildup of wax or polish, which can make the floors look dull and attract dirt.

When cleaning your hardwood floors, use a soft-bristled broom or a microfiber mop to avoid scratching the surface. Avoid using harsh chemicals that can damage the floor’s finish. Instead, use a mild solution of water and vinegar or a specially formulated hardwood floor cleaner.

In conclusion, the key to maintaining the beauty and durability of your hardwood floors is to clean them regularly and shine them as needed.

What is the best way to apply hardwood floor cleaner?

The best way to apply hardwood floor cleaner depends on the type of cleaner you are using. If you are using a spray cleaner, you can simply spray the cleaner onto the hardwood floor and then use a microfiber mop or cloth to spread it around and clean the surface. Be sure to avoid using too much cleaner, as excess liquid can damage the wood.

If you are using a concentrated cleaner, it is important to mix it with water according to the manufacturer's instructions. Once the solution is mixed, you can apply it to the hardwood floor using a mop or a microfiber cloth. Be sure to wring out the mop or cloth thoroughly to avoid excess liquid on the hardwood floor.

Regardless of the type of cleaner you are using, it is important to work in small sections and to avoid letting the cleaner dry on the hardwood floor. After applying the cleaner, use a clean, dry microfiber mop or cloth to wipe away any excess liquid and to buff the surface to a shine. Finally, be sure to follow any additional instructions provided by the manufacturer to ensure that your hardwood floors remain clean and beautiful for years to come.

What is the difference between a hardwood floor cleaner and a hardwood floor polish?

A hardwood floor cleaner is designed to remove dirt, grime, and stains from the surface of your hardwood floors. It typically comes in a spray bottle and can be applied with a mop or cloth. Hardwood floor cleaners are formulated to be gentle on your floors, but effective at removing dirt and debris.

On the other hand, a hardwood floor polish is designed to add shine and luster to your floors. It typically comes in a liquid form and is applied with a mop or cloth. Hardwood floor polishes can help to protect your floors from scratches and other damage, while also adding a layer of shine that can make your floors look like new.
